HEAT ADVISORY IN EFFECT FROM NOON TO 8 PM MDT SATURDAY
HEAT ADVISORY REMAINS IN EFFECT UNTIL 8 PM MDT THIS EVENING
WHAT
For the first Heat Advisory, temperatures up to 101. For the second Heat Advisory, temperatures up to 101 expected. WHERE
Middle Rio Grande Valley including the Albuquerque Metro Area, Sandia and Manzano Mountains including Edgewood, Northwest Plateau, and Espanola Valley. WHEN
For the first Heat Advisory, until 8 PM MDT this evening. For the second Heat Advisory, from noon to 8 PM MDT Saturday. IMPACTS
Hot temperatures may cause heat illnesses. ADDITIONAL DETAILS
The hottest temperatures in the low 100s will be along the San Juan and Rio Grande River Valleys. Record high temperatures are expected.
PRECAUTIONARY/PREPAREDNESS ACTIONS
Drink plenty of fluids, stay in an air-conditioned room, stay out of the sun, and check up on relatives and neighbors. Take extra precautions when outside. Wear lightweight and loose fitting clothing. Try to limit strenuous activities to early morning or evening. Take action when you see symptoms of heat exhaustion and heat stroke. &&
